Compatibility
The Amazon Fire Stick is compatible with most projectors that have an HDMI port. However, it’s essential to ensure that your projector has the necessary HDMI version to support the Fire Stick’s 4K Ultra HD streaming capabilities. If your projector only has an HDMI 1.4 port, you may be limited to 1080p streaming.
HDMI Versions and Their Capabilities
| HDMI Version | Capabilities |
| — | — |
| HDMI 1.4 | 1080p, 3D, and 4K at 30Hz |
| HDMI 2.0 | 4K at 60Hz, HDR, and 3D |
| HDMI 2.1 | 8K at 60Hz, HDR, and 3D |

Do I need a separate sound system to use with my projector and Fire Stick?
While it’s possible to use the built-in speakers on your projector to listen to audio from your Fire Stick, the sound quality may not be the best. If you want to get the most out of your viewing experience, you may want to consider connecting a separate sound system to your projector. This could be a home theater system, a soundbar, or even a pair of wireless speakers.
To connect a separate sound system to your projector and Fire Stick, you’ll typically need to use an optical audio cable or an HDMI cable with ARC (Audio Return Channel) support. This will allow you to send audio signals from the Fire Stick to your sound system, and then enjoy high-quality audio to go along with your video.

Can I use multiple Amazon Fire Sticks with a single projector?
While it’s technically possible to use multiple Amazon Fire Sticks with a single projector, it’s not always the most practical option. Most projectors only have a limited number of HDMI ports, so you may not have enough ports to connect multiple Fire Sticks at the same time.
If you do want to use multiple Fire Sticks with a single projector, you may need to use an HDMI switch or splitter to connect multiple devices to a single HDMI port. This can be a convenient option if you want to be able to switch between different devices, but it may also introduce some additional complexity to your setup.
